Read this excerpt from Emily’s essay about volunteering:

Everyone should find a way to volunteer. Volunteering helps reduce feelings of loneliness and isolation. It can help boost people’s self-confidence when they see they can make a difference in others’ lives. But to those who say many people just don’t have the time to volunteer, I say that volunteering doesn’t have to be a big time commitment. Most organizations are grateful for as little as an hour a month of a person’s time. Some even have “volunteer at home” options for added convenience.
